Public comments: Peoria Flex student thanks staff; parent raises ongoing safety and staff conduct concerns
Summary
During the public-comment portion, a Peoria Flex Academy student thanked staff for help toward graduation; a parent reported repeated incidents involving a district employee and said she would seek a restraining order after the district declined to remove the employee for remainder of the school year.

Two members of the public addressed the board during the request-to-address period. Dominique Mays, a Peoria Flex Academy student, said she had been behind on credits and credited staff at Peoria Flex Academy with helping her complete coursework and graduate on May 18. She specifically thanked Mr. Selman and staff for their support.
Charlene Smith, a parent, told the board she had an ongoing dispute involving a district employee (identified in her remarks as a school staff member). Smith said the district previously agreed in writing on April 4 that the employee would have no contact with her child, but she alleged the agreement was violated on April 31 and again this week. She said she asked the district to remove the employee from Cactus High School for the remainder of the year and that the district declined; Smith said she plans to file for a restraining order in court. Superintendent Sanarelli responded that district staff (Mr. Savoy and Ms. Sam) were aware of the situation and the district would provide information back to the board.
Board members asked administration to follow up and provide the board with information regarding the case.
